Public officials knew as early as May 2020 about problems at the lab, which did not suspend COVID-19 testing until Aug. 23, 2020. In order to keep its certification, the hospital lab has to show, among other things: How it identified patients who may have been affected by each deficient practice; how it corrected the problem for patients who were affected; what measures it took to make sure the problem doesnt happen again; and how it will monitor that solutions success. While the UDOH was not a party to the CLIA review, the UDOH required Nomi Health to ensure its subcontractor, Timpanogos Regional Hospital, resolved any concerns identified during the CLIA inspection, Checketts said in a statement.
